Transaction f593a3c2ba26a9d6d5049914b626e75d456ad49cb3981ed877a9491016ca3e71
1 Input
1 Output
-
f593a3c2ba26a9d6d5049914b626e75d456ad49cb3981ed877a9491016ca3e71:0
- value
- 10617360
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c7fa7e145f5cbc0348ad1325d484a846892f84d
- address
- bc1qe3l60c297h9uqdy26ye96jz2s35f97zdjhtu6k